You have an obligation as an organism living here to evolve and innovate and learn. Clothing, fitness - all part of the evolution of Laird the athlete and Laird the brand. I want to keep evolving that.
The quote by Laird Hamilton emphasizes the natural human obligation to continuously evolve, innovate, and learn as part of life. He views evolution not just biologically but also in terms of personal development, including areas like clothing and fitness. These elements are part of his ongoing journey as both an athlete and a brand, showing how physical and creative growth are intertwined.
Hamilton’s message reflects the idea that growth is essential for sustaining success and relevance over time. By evolving, he is able to push boundaries, improve performance, and expand his influence beyond just sports. His commitment to innovation highlights a broader vision where athleticism and lifestyle merge, shaping his identity and business.
The origin of this quote stems from Hamilton’s multifaceted career as a pioneering big-wave surfer and entrepreneur. Known for constantly pushing the limits of what’s possible, Hamilton applies this philosophy to all aspects of his life and work. His statement encourages embracing change and progress as vital components of both personal and professional evolution.
